Crossfit Hours of Operation and Locations in Streamwood, IL
- 1 Locations in Streamwood
- crossfit.com
- Crossfit Hours
- Category: Beauty & Health
-
1092 Frances DrView Store Details
(847) 224-1454
Explore StreamwoodView More
-
Apparel
Sam's Club
Marshalls
Big Lots
Rainbow
Fashion Bug
-
Sports
Target
-
Jewelry
Sam's Club
Marshalls